Details On Fatal Crash With Tammy Sytch

As reported, Tammy Sytch (also known as Sunny) was arrested on March 25. She was part of a fatal three-car crash in Ormond Beach, Florida.

At this time, police believe she was intoxicated during the accident. Also, we are learning more details about what happened.

Ormond Beach Police stated Sytch crashed into a stopped vehicle at 8:28pm on U.S. 1 South. In a chain reaction, that vehicle then hit the car in-front of it.

The driver hit by Sytch, Julian Lafrancis Lasseter Jr, was transported Halifax Health Medical Center, where she was pronounced dead. Now, police are awaiting the results of Sytch’s blood, which they obtained via a warrant.

The results of that test will determine if Sytch will be charged. If she was under the influence of alcohol and/or drugs, she is facing charges that will put her behind bars for a long time.

TMZ Sports updated the fatal crash story a bit. Police said two witnesses spotted Sytch “driving at a high rate of speed” before crashing the 2012 Mercedes-Benz into the 2013 Kia Sorento, which then hit a 2011 GMC Yuko.

Both cars were waiting at the light at the time of the accident. Also, the driver and passengers of the Yukon complained of several injures but were not taken to the hospital.

Sytch has long battled problems with substance abuse. She has a massive arrest record and already been to jail.

She was let out from prison last summer after a year inside. Then, she was arrested again in January and February of this year.

The January arrest involves threatening to kill a man with scissors and the February charges mostly deal with driving while intoxicated.

Alexa Bliss Whereabouts

One top female superstar has not been spotted on WWE TV for quite some time now. In fact, she was not even in Dallas for WrestleMania 38 weekend.

That superstar is non other multiple time champion and Money in the Bank winner, Alexa Bliss. PWInsider reports that Bliss has been granted the time away as she prepares for her impending wedding with Ryan Cabrera.

They two dated for exactly one year before becoming engaged in November 2020.

The two are set to get married sometime this weekend. The exact location remains a secret, but it will be somewhere in Palm Springs, California.

Guests will learn where they need to be right before the event starts. No word if anyone from WWE will there, but it seems likely.

WWE transformed Bliss from spoiled into a mysterious creature with powers. Bliss still has the gimmick, but she looks to headed back to her previous persona since The Fiend is gone.

In September, Charlotte Flair destroyed Bliss’ doll, Lilly. Bliss became an emotional mess and disappeared from TV.

She returned in backstage segments where she underwent therapy for about a month. Then, she retuned at the Elimination Chamber.

She did very well, although came up short in the end against Bianca Belair. Since then, she has not returned to WWE TV.
